ARC Selects Amazon Web Services to Accelerate Transformation

Cloud Migration Will Support ARC’s Future Data and Settlement Platform

 

ARLINGTON, Va. – July 26, 2018 – Airlines Reporting Corp. (ARC) is pleased to announce that Amazon Web Services (AWS) was selected by ARC to enhance its ability to deliver on all of the key requirements of ARC’s long-term transformation program.

 

AWS will provide a secure foundation on which ARC will deliver its future data and an enhanced settlement product. AWS’s industry-leading cloud services will allow ARC to provide improved functionality that supports new distribution models and relationships between airlines and agencies. Moving to the cloud will let ARC increase capacity as the business scales without waiting until it is procured, delivered and installed. Working with AWS will also allow for more software flexibility.

 

“This platform, with AWS at the core, will permit ARC to meet the needs of our agency and airline customers today and in the future,” said ARC’s Vice President and Chief Information Officer, Dickie Oliver. “ARC will be able to deliver the products and services our customers desire at a pace that matches their needs and will drastically improve ARC’s technology service capabilities.”

 

Massimo Morin, head of worldwide business development, travel at AWS commented, “We are seeing an acceleration of cloud adoption in the travel vertical. Market leaders like ARC are joining the family of travel companies that have chosen to use AWS to transform their businesses and innovate on behalf of their customers. We look forward to working with ARC on their mass migration to AWS, and enabling them to take advantage of the breadth and depth of AWS services like machine learning and artificial intelligence to build new cloud-based products at a faster pace.”

 

 

About ARC

An industry leader in air travel distribution and intelligence, ARC settled $88.5 billion in ticket transactions in 2017 between airlines and travel agencies, representing more than 265 million passenger trips. ARC also provides flexible distribution solutions, innovative technology and access to the world’s most comprehensive air ticket transaction data, helping the global air travel community connect, grow and thrive.
